TECHNICAL PROGRAM TIMELINE

18-24 months before meeting GSA and Meeting Chairs finalize meeting timeline (no changes after this).
12-14 months before meeting Meeting Chairs attend the prior year's section meeting to start promoting meeting, and to start gathering technical program, workshop, and field trip proposals.

GSA sends out email blast and creates web site to promote the need for technical program, workshops, and field trips.
8 months before meeting First Announcement due (published in GSA Today and website six months before meeting).
6 months before meeting Abstract submission form opens (through Confex [Conference Exchange]).
5 months before meeting Final announcement, with registration info, due (published in GSA Today and website three months before meeting).

GSA sends TPC (cc: Meeting Chair & Section Secretary) the At A Glance summary timetable and the Abstracts link to view what's being submitted.
21 days before abstracts deadline GSA emails session chairs the [link] to their session so they can make sure abstracts are being submitted.

GSA sends email blast to all members to inform of approaching abstract deadline.
14 days before abstracts deadline GSA sends Confex login info to TPC, theme and symposia organizers.

GSA reviews with TPC meeting duties and Confex operation.
5-7 business days before abstracts deadline GSA sends email blast reminder to section members that abstracts deadline is a week away.
Day before abstracts deadline GSA sends reminder email to session chairs that today/tomorrow is abstract deadline (ONLY if needed).
ABSTRACTS DEADLINE System automatically closes and no abstracts can be processed after this date.
One day after abstracts deadline: TPC: Review discipline abstracts and move into appropriate theme session.

TPC: Review theme session counts and decide which sessions to cancel and which need more than one session ie. poster sessions or part II oral sessions (work with GSA).

TPC decides how long session chairs (and then TPC) will have to organize everything.

GSA deletes any incomplete abstracts.

GSA creates "Abstracts Pool" session in theme and symposia (for session chairs to move abstracts out of theme sessions and into discipline sessions).
1-2 days after abstracts deadline GSA sends organizing instructions to session chairs (message is first reviewed by TPC).

TPC: Decide on length of presentations (15 or 20 minutes) and when poster authors will be present.
5-7 days after abstracts deadline Session chairs finish organizing.

TPC creates discipline sessions as needed; add session chairs to oral discipline sessions (work with GSA).
14-21 days after abstracts deadline TPC finishes organizing program; sends room/date/time/session info to GSA in order to be entered into Confex.

Work out any presentation conflicts & room conflicts.

Front matter text for program book is due from Meeting Chair to GSA.
~ 3 weeks after abstracts deadline GSA emails acceptance/rejection notices about five days before programs are sent to pre-press.

Program sent to pre-press: no changes after this point.

Meeting Chair, Section Secretary, TPC's, and GSA staff quickly review final program.

Send info on any newsworthy abstracts reports to Christa Stratton (cstratton@geosociety.org).

Program book is finalized and prepared for printing.

Website updated with all technical program info.

Printed programs sent to meeting site with GSA registration materials before meeting.
Immediately after meeting Authors are offered an opportunity to upload their meeting presentations to their online abstract.
